Santa Rosa is the county seat of Sonoma County, California. It’s the largest city in California’s Wine Country and fifth largest city in the San Francisco Bay Area. Horticulturalist Luther Burbank lived in Santa Rosa for over 50 years and said of Sonoma County, “I firmly believe, from what I have seen that this is the chosen spot of all this earth as far as Nature is concerned.”

The city is known as ”The City Designed for Living.” Santa Rosa is where everything comes together: wine country and farm country, redwood forests and rivers, lakes and ocean. At the city’s center you will find a charming, thriving downtown, lined with intriguing shops and restaurants for casual diners and serious foodies.

Santa Rosa is called a business and service hub that economically drives the region. It has been recognized on Forbes Magazine list as one of the Best Places for Business and Careers. Top employers for the city include the County of Sonoma, Kaiser Permanente, St. Joseph Health Systems, Agilent Technologies, Santa Rosa City Schools, City of Santa Rosa, Medtronic, Santa Rosa Junior College, Sutter Medical Center and Safeway. Santa Rosa is also home to notable smaller businesses such as Moonlight Brewing Company and Russian River Brewing Company.

The restaurant business in Santa Rosa is booming along with agriculture, high-tech, biomedical, education, environmental and tourism. The City of Santa Rosa provides business assistance in the form of a simple permitting process, an accessible Economic Development program staff, Community Development staff and Advance Planners. It also has established collaborative partnerships with key business players. Involvement stems from the local chamber of commerce, higher education institutes, brokers, benchmark industries and community organizations to a global venture community.

Those who live in Santa Rosa are dedicated to the arts, education, conscientious business development and quality living. A diverse culture brings life, vitality and economic growth to the community. The city sits at the southwestern gateway to the Sonoma and Napa Valleys of California’s famed Wine Country. Many wineries and vineyards are nearby, as well as the Russian River resort area, the Sonoma Coast along the Pacific Ocean, Jack London State Historic Park and the redwood trees of Armstrong Redwoods State Reserve.

Downtown Santa Rosa, including the central Old Courthouse Square and historic Railroad Square, is a shopping, restaurant, nightclub, and theater area. It also includes City Hall, State, and Federal office buildings, many banks, and professional offices.
